What happened?
I purchased the Phillips Hue Twilight lamp as it was compatible with Z2MQTT.
HA, Z2MQTT and the Twilight lamp are all up to date with FW.
After repeatedly pairing the Twilight, HA/Z2MQTT states "Not Supported"
The Twilight that I have identifies as:
Model: LGT003
The Z2MQTT compatibility website states the model supported = 929003711201
The box the Twilight came in has an unlabeled similar number of = 929003711401
Pairing is successful, but I have no control of any feature of the lamp.
